I had one Febi straight out of the box where the flange was pushed way back allowing the pulley to rub badly on the front of the engine. The replacement Febi has been fine so far, 50,000 miles/2 years or so.

I generally don't have many issues at all with Febi/Bilstein/Meyle stuff.
